Broken tooth: urgent restoration

A broken tooth is a situation that requires a quick response, especially in the smile zone. Temporary reconstruction restores the aesthetics and function of the tooth and protects it from further damage until the final treatment.

Broken tooth: why time matters

The fracture exposes the sensitive layers of the tooth, and sometimes also the pulp, which poses a risk of infection and the need for root canal treatment. Sharp edges can cut the tongue and lips, and a weakened tooth can easily break further while eating. Promptly securing the tooth reduces these risks and increases the chances of simpler, more affordable final treatment.

What an urgent reconstruction looks like at Mabel Clinic

After the clinical examination and x-ray, we assess the depth of the fracture and the condition of the pulp. We temporarily restore the cavity with a tooth-colored composite, restoring the shape and comfort of speaking, or we protect a deeper damage with a pulp-protecting dressing. If necessary, we plan further stages: root canal treatment, a fiberglass post, target bonding, or a crown.

From a quick fix to a lasting effect

Temporary reconstruction allows you to comfortably plan the final solution, tailored to the extent of the damage: from aesthetic bonding and post-and-core reconstruction to a full-ceramic crown. Thanks to this, the tooth looks good and is protected from the very first visit, and you can make decisions about the target treatment without any time pressure, after discussing all the options.
